System developed by E.Lorenz

Information

Wikipedia: Lorenz attractor
Developed 1963 by Edward Lorenz to model atmospheric convection.
x is proportional to the rate of convection, y to the horizontal temperature variation and z to the vertical temperature variation.
σ depicts the Prandtl number, ρ the Rayleigh number and β the physical dimensions.
The original parameters were: σ=10,ρ=28,β=8/3.
Note: For β=1/3 periodic results are obtained.
